LABYRINTHS
'''Labyrinths''' (1962) is a collection of short stories and essays by Jorge Luis Borges.
It includes ''Tlön, Uqbar, Orbis Tertius'', ''The Garden of Forking Paths'', and ''The Library of Babel'', to name some of Borges' more famous stories. Many of the stories are from ''Ficciones'' and ''El Aleph''. The English edition was edited by Donald A. Yates and James E. Irby.
